Flintshire papers,

Papers and plans relating to the building of a church and a school at Holywell, with many letters to David Pennant from Morris Williams ('Nicander'), Sir Stephen R. Glynne, Edward Jones (agent to the Downing estate), Henry Parry (Llanasa), and others; drawings and estimates for a stained-glass window and a monument in Whitford church, 1829, and papers relating to re-flagging and re-pewing the church; Holywell Poor Law Union papers, including lists of persons to whom free issues of broth, coal, etc., were made; etc.
